The International IT Outage Sends Hospitals Reeling

It was half previous midnight Jap Time when Andrew Rosenberg, an anesthesiologist and important care physician who works as chief info officer at Michigan Drugs, all of the sudden seen {that a} substantial variety of computer systems throughout the well being care heart had ceased to operate. Within the hospital’s parlance, it counted as a “catastrophic main incident.”

“We do some pretty subtle computerized monitoring of our core methods, and when these all of the sudden went offline, that triggered alerts,” says Rosenberg. “In a few our models, the vast majority of their computer systems all had the blue display screen of demise.”

It quickly grew to become clear that this was not an remoted incident. A cybersecurity firm known as CrowdStrike had made a routine replace to its Falcon antivirus product, utilized by corporations starting from banks to airways to hospitals. That replace contained a bug, an error that precipitated all computer systems working the software program on a Home windows working system to crash.

Across the globe, medical doctors, nurses, and hospital directors had been going into panic mode as they raced to handle the implications of the most important IT outage in historical past. Mass Normal Brigham, one among America’s greatest well being care methods, canceled all nonurgent surgical procedures, procedures, and medical visits. Within the UK, Royal Surrey NHS Basis Belief declared a important incident affecting the methods used to ship radiotherapy remedies. Hospitals in Canada, Germany, and Israel introduced points with their digital companies, whereas the 911 emergency service in some US states was reported to be down. A WIRED reporter discovered each Baylor hospital community, one of many largest nonprofit well being care methods within the nation, and Quest Diagnostics unable to course of routine bloodwork. Donna Rossi, a spokesperson on the Phoenix Police Division, defined that whereas calls had been nonetheless going by, the dearth of working web meant that officers needed to be dispatched manually.

The extent of the disruption appeared to fluctuate each between and inside well being care methods. “Our hospital is absolutely down resulting from #Crowdstrike concern,” Dana Chandler, a nurse at GBMC HealthCare in Maryland, posted on X. “No telephones, no computer systems, no security nets. It’s an all-hands-on-deck form of day. I hope our sufferers stay secure.” Rosenberg says that at Michigan Drugs, the place he was awake since 1 am coping with the disaster, wherever from 15 to 60 p.c of the computer systems weren’t working, relying on the unit.

“The influence is huge,” he says. “It impacts all facets of contemporary digital well being methods. Fortunately, in models the place the computer systems are working the entire time, just like the ICUs and emergency departments, the computer systems didn’t take the CrowdStrike utility improve, whereas in areas of well being care that are extra episodic, like working rooms, the disruption is far higher.”

Rosenberg says that the areas of best disruption have been so-called “digital bottlenecks,” which require communication between a number of pc methods. He provides the instance of the important follow of cleansing, disinfecting, and sterilizing medical units and affected person care provides. That is monitored by digital instruments throughout a number of computer systems, to make sure that finest practices are adopted and the danger of probably deadly infections is minimized.
